Abstract

Surface laying unit ( 100 ) for laying with other surface laying units ( 100 ) on an underlying surface ( 300 ), wherein the surface laying unit ( 100 ) has a useful layer ( 102 ) and a connecting structure ( 104 ) which is provided directly on an underside of the useful layer ( 102 ) and which is designed for connecting to the underlying surface ( 300 ).

Claims (18)

1. An arrangement for forming a covering on a substrate, wherein the arrangement comprises:

a plurality of substrate laying units, which can be laid together on the substrate to cover the substrate and can be connected to the substrate,

wherein one substrate laying unit comprises:

a stability layer, which is rigid in a board-like manner, for stabilizing a surface laying unit, which can be attached above the stability layer; and

a connecting structure, which is attached directly to an upper side of the substrate laying unit and is configured for connecting to the surface laying unit, wherein the connecting structure does not comprise a portion of a hook-and-loop fastener;

wherein an underside of the substrate laying unit opposite the upper side is configured for connecting to the substrate;

wherein a first side face of the stability layer comprises a first engagement element, and a second side face of the stability layer comprises a second engagement element, complementary to the first engagement element, wherein the first engagement element can be connected to a corresponding second engagement element and the second engagement element can be connected to a corresponding first engagement element of corresponding substrate laying units;

a plurality of surface laying units which are provided separately from the substrate laying units and are configured to cover the laid substrate laying units, wherein one surface laying unit comprises:

a wear layer, wherein the wear layer is produced from solid wood, has a thickness in a range between 0.5 mm and 4 mm, and is formed as a board;

a further connecting structure, which is attached directly to the underside of the wear layer and is configured for detachably connecting the surface laying units to the substrate laying units,

wherein the further connecting structure does not comprise a portion of a hook-and-loop fastener.

2. The arrangement according to claim 1 , wherein a side face of the wear layer is provided at least partially with the connecting structure, so that laterally adjacent surface laying units are connected to each other via the connecting structure when in the laid state.

3. The arrangement according to claim 1 , wherein a main surface of the surface laying unit has an area in a range between 0.001 m 2 and 0.5 m 2 .

4. The arrangement according to claim 1 , consisting exclusively of the wear layer and the connecting structure, or consisting exclusively of the wear layer, the connecting structure and a protective coating.

5. The arrangement according to claim 1 , comprising a further wear layer, which is arranged opposite the wear layer, separated by the connecting structure, so that the surface laying unit is configured as a reversible covering.

6. The arrangement according to claim 1 , wherein the wear layer comprises a hard covering layer and a sound-absorbing structure, which is attached directly to a main surface of the hard covering layer and is configured for damping sound when the hard covering layer is loaded with a sound-generating load; wherein the hard covering layer is formed as a surface layer.

7. The arrangement according to claim 1 , wherein the stability layer directly borders the wear layer.

8. The arrangement according to claim 1 , wherein the stability layer is formed as a fibre layer or as a fibre mat and is selected from a group which consists of a glass fibre mat and a carbon fibre mat.
